Brief summary

The purpose of this study is to evaluate whether biomarkers of inflammation, genetic thrombophilia and coagulation activation influence Post-Thrombotic Syndrome development in patients with symptomatic proximal deep venous thrombosis.

Detailed description

The post-thrombotic syndrome (PTS) is a frequent, burdensome and costly condition that occurs in about one third of patients after an episode of deep vein thrombosis (DVT). Affected patients have chronic leg pain and swelling, and sometimes develop skin ulcers. Poor understanding of the pathophysiology and predictors of PTS has hampered progress in its prevention and treatment. Biomarkers reflective of inflammation, genetic thrombophilia and coagulation activation may be of value in predicting PTS development in patients with DVT; they may also provide insight into understanding the underlying mechanisms of PTS, which could result in the development and testing of novel therapies to prevent and treat PTS.

Inclusion criteria

* Consecutive patients with a first, symptomatic, objectively confirmed proximal DVT diagnosed within the last 14 days (with or without concurrent distal DVT or pulmonary embolism) * Who have no contraindications to standard treatment with heparin and/or warfarin, and * Who provide informed consent to participate

Exclusion criteria

* Contraindication to compression stockings Limited lifespan (estimated \< 6 months) * Geographic inaccessibility preventing return for follow-up visits * Inability to apply stockings daily and unavailability of a caregiver to apply stockings daily * Treatment of acute DVT with thrombolytic agents

Design outcomes

Primary

MeasureTime frameDescription
Markers of InflammationBaselineBlood samples drawn at baseline, 1 and 6-mths to evaluate the relationship between CRP, ICAM, IL-6, IL-10 with the subsequent development of PTS.
Markers of Other Thrombophilia6-mth follow upBlood samples drawn at 6-mths to evaluate the relationship between D-Dimer, VIII, Lupus anticoagulant, IgG, IgM with the subsequent development of PTS.
